Seeking NEB Consortium Partners: Aeroponic Vertical Farming Demo Site in Lisbon
General at Upfarming
Portugal
About
We bring hands-on experience designing, implementing, and activating aeroponic vertical farming systems across diverse urban contexts, like neighbourhoods, markets, hospitals, schools and prisons, turning underutilised spaces into productive, inclusive, and community-driven ecosystems.
Our demo proposal is a community aeroponic vertical farm on the rooftop of Arroios Market, a historic market building in Lisbon city centre. The structure is lightweight, modular, and reversible, with approximately 2,000 m² of aeroponic towers. The system reduces water consumption by up to 90% compared to conventional farming and is designed to be inclusive: accessible to children, elderly people, and those with reduced mobility. The rooftop would also serve as a social and cultural hub, bringing people together through food literacy workshops, school programmes, and solidarity food baskets. We are already launching a pilot project in two of the shops in the market.
We are open to joining consortia with alternative demo site proposals, bringing our implementation expertise, community networks and a replicable urban agriculture model to other contexts across Europe.
